Matzatzal Casino - April 5

On Thursday, my friend, Bob Jones and I traveled with about 45 other seniors to Mazatzal (pronounced like "mad as hell") Casino near Payson for a one day trip. We previously registered with the Pyle Adult Center over the Internet. The trip cost $11 but when we arrived at the Casino, we registered to become a club member and received $10 in cash. For only $1, it was a great trip.

I enjoy traveling through the Arizona desert, especially in the spring when the wild desert flowers are blooming. On the way up to Payson, the desert wildflowers were blooming and the Arizona sun was beating down on the desert causing the temperature to climb to 92 degrees. When we reach the Casino, the weather was a cooler 80 degrees.

After signing up for our membership, Bob and I eat breakfast. The special of the day - a cheese omelet with home-fried potatoes and toast for only $2.99.

Bob sits at the one-arm bandits. I play blackjack. After a couple of hours, we meet in the lounge, have a couple of drinks and brag about our winnings. The tales about our winnings were not 'fish' stories. Neither of us won big, but we were happy that we were ahead of the game.

In the lounge, I played triple poker with deuces wild at the machine in front of me. I put $20 in the machine and was about to lose everything when I suddenly hit on all of my three hands. I hit a royal flush, a straight flush and a straight. Since I was only playing with quarters, I didn't win a lot, but I was happy that I was still ahead.

Before you report me to the IRS and after all is said and done, I ended up spending $20 on the trip after expenses. But I had a good time.
